Abstract

In the contemporary world, energy stands as an essential driving force behind socio-economic development. However, with the alarming levels of environmental pollution, there has been a growing focus on renewable energy sources. These sustainable alternatives are gaining increasing attention, particularly as the depletion of fossil fuels becomes more ap-parent. Natural components such as sunlight, wind, and rainfall are used to generate renewable energy. Among these non-traditional renewable sources, solar energy emerges as a prominent contender for power generation. Solar power generation has gained recognition as a promising and environmentally sustain-able renewable energy source to meet growing global energy demands while minimizing cli-mate change consequences. This paper extensively examines solar power generation techniques, encompassing Photovoltaic (PV) Systems and Solar Thermal Technologies. The paper explores the present state of solar power generation technology, outlines its advantages, and researches the various challenges obstructing its widespread adoption. Furthermore, the study offers insights into potential solutions and outlines future directions for advancing solar power generation techniques. [ABSTRACT FROM AUTHOR]
